The Graphic Novel

Lumi Reef® is a story about three underwater friends - Lula, Pip, and Kiko. Publishing in 2024, this illustrated novel is a tale about the importance of marine conservation, climate resilience, and environmental stewardship.

In a faraway galaxy, there is a glistening blue planet.

Lumi Reef® is an underwater metropolis home to many sentient species. The inhabitants are a peaceful people that includes the Angels, who study science and medicine, the Squids, who are aquaculturists, and the Crabs, who are builders and engineers.

In a faraway reef called Quartzkeep live the Wyrms, a belligerent, technologically advanced species whose ecosystem is on the brink of collapse. They seek to invade Lumi Reef® for more resources.

Lula

The Pink Sea Angel

Lula is inspired by Clione limacina, commonly known as the Sea Angel, which is a free-swimming pelagic slug found in the Arctic Ocean.

She is an adventurous and kind-hearted individual, and leader of the troublesome trio.

Pip

The Green Squid

Pip is inspired by the Bobtail Squid (Sepiola atlantica), a bioluminescent squid that is able to change the color and texture of its skin to reflect mental states or communicate with its peers.

Pip is cunning and calculated, and often has to use his wits to get the group out of trouble!

Kiko

The Blue Crab

Kiko is based on the Hermit Crab (Dardanus Tinctor), which are extremely industrious and creative creatures. They are frequently observed decorating their shells and creating sand sculptures.

Kiko often finds himself in sticky situations due to his clumsy nature. However, he is fiercely loyal and stands by his friends through thick and thin!

Tipli

The Pink-Feathered Wyrm

Tipli is inspired by the Bobbit Worm (Eunice aphroditois), a fearsome predatory worm that lives in the sandbed.

Tipli’s species is the antagonist of this story, who try to invade Lumi Reef to expand their resources. However, Tipli is sympathetic to the Lumis, and plays a key role in defending the metropolis.
